What affects the price

Several things change the final bill when you replace a roof. The total area of your home is the biggest factor, followed by the specific materials you choose, like asphalt shingles versus metal or tile. We also look at the pitch or slope of your roof and how many layers of old material need to be pulled off before we start. If there is hidden wood rot or damaged decking underneath, that adds to the labor and supplies required.

Is rubber roofing a good option for Miami's climate?

Rubber roofing, like EPDM, is a suitable option for flat or low-slope roofs in Miami. It's highly resistant to UV rays and the constant humidity, which can degrade other materials. Rubber roofing provides excellent waterproofing and durability. While it's a practical choice for certain roof types, ensuring it's installed by professionals familiar with Miami's coastal conditions is crucial for longevity.

What is a standing seam roof and is it good for Miami?

A standing seam roof features vertical metal panels with raised seams, offering a sleek and modern look. This design is excellent for Miami because it provides superior water shedding capabilities, crucial in our heavy rainfall. Standing seam roofs are highly durable, resistant to wind uplift (important for hurricane season), and can last for decades. They are a premium choice for long-term protection in coastal environments.

Are clay roof tiles a good option for Miami homes?

Clay roof tiles are a classic and durable option that can work well in Miami, offering aesthetic appeal and good performance. They are resistant to the sun's UV rays and can withstand high temperatures. However, their weight can be a concern, and they may not offer the same wind resistance as specially designed metal roofing systems in hurricane-prone areas. It's important to ensure they are installed correctly to meet local building codes.

What is roof maintenance in Miami?

Roof maintenance in Miami involves regular inspections and cleaning to combat the effects of humidity, salt air, and intense sun. This includes clearing gutters, checking for loose or damaged materials, and ensuring seals around vents and flashing are intact. Proactive maintenance is crucial to prevent issues like mold growth, leaks, and wind damage, especially with our frequent storms. Regular care extends your roof's life.
